95 Blazer Stereo???
At the rist of sounding a little out there, He's an odd question for you all. I'm looking at possibly installing a double din stereo head unit in my dash, and havn't got a clue if it will fit or not. The question is: Is the factory head unit a double din, or single din?

Re: 95 Blazer Stereo???
I believe the '95 is a "din-and-a-half" as we sometimes like to call it. I know the '98's and on for a while are, and though it's not the same dash I'm pretty sure it's the same radio - not quite double-din size. Some companies used to actualy make those size aftermarket radios, but as far as I know nobody is doing it right now. It will take some modification and fabrication to get a double-din to work.
